APK File Role
APK files, or Android Package Kits, are the fundamental building blocks of Android applications. They contain the code, resources, and assets required to run an app on an Android device. “Cash for apps” hacks often presented themselves as APK files promising enhanced or illegitimate access to in-app rewards. This disguised their true nature and potential harm.

Common Methods Used to Create “Hacks”
Understanding how these “hacks” operate requires looking at the tools and techniques employed by their creators. These methods are frequently designed to bypass the app’s security measures. Many exploit flaws in the app’s design, such as improper input validation or insecure data handling. Some may involve reverse engineering the app’s code, allowing the hackers to identify and manipulate internal data structures.
- Reverse engineering: This technique involves disassembling the app’s code to understand its functionality. Hackers then modify the code to achieve their desired outcome, often circumventing payment systems or unlocking features.
- Code injection: This involves inserting malicious code into the app’s processes. This can manipulate game scores, grant access to in-app purchases, or even steal sensitive data.
- Data alteration: This method directly modifies the app’s data, such as the player’s score, inventory, or currency. It’s often used to bypass payment systems and gain access to premium features without paying.
- Exploiting vulnerabilities: Apps, like any software, can contain flaws. Hackers leverage these vulnerabilities to gain unauthorized access to the app’s internal workings. This can involve anything from manipulating user input to bypassing security checks.
Potential Vulnerabilities in Mobile Apps
Mobile apps, while convenient, are often vulnerable to exploitation. Developers must prioritize security to protect users from these threats.
- Inadequate input validation: If an app doesn’t properly validate user input, malicious users can manipulate it to bypass intended restrictions.
- Insecure data handling: Improper handling of sensitive data can lead to unauthorized access and data breaches.
- Insufficient security measures: Apps lacking adequate security measures leave them exposed to exploitation by skilled attackers.

Potential Consequences for Users
Users who download and install “Cash for Apps Hack APK 2019” expose themselves to a range of potential consequences. These can include everything from minor inconveniences to serious security breaches. The risks are not just theoretical; they have real-world implications for users.
- Malware Infections: Many “hacks” are disguised malware. This malicious software can infiltrate your device, stealing personal information, tracking your activity, or even controlling your system remotely. This can compromise your privacy and lead to identity theft. A classic example is the spread of banking Trojans, which can drain your bank accounts unnoticed.
- Data Breaches: These hacks may try to access sensitive data stored on your device, including passwords, banking details, and other personal information. This data could be used for malicious purposes, like fraudulent transactions or identity theft. Think of the potential for stolen credit card numbers or compromised social media accounts.
- Account Compromise: Hackers can gain access to your accounts associated with the apps you’re trying to manipulate. This can result in account suspension, loss of progress, or even permanent account closure. This is especially true for games or services where the developer has robust anti-cheat measures.

Legitimate Ways to Earn In-App Currency
Genuine rewards often come from consistent engagement with the app. Players who actively participate and adhere to the app’s intended use often reap the benefits.
- Completing Tasks: Many apps offer tasks like watching videos, completing surveys, or referring friends. These activities are a straightforward way to accumulate in-app currency or valuable items. These tasks are often designed to be quick and easy, allowing users to earn rewards in a short time.
- Regular Play: Consistent participation in the game’s core mechanics is a powerful tool. Regular play, whether it’s daily login bonuses, or fulfilling the app’s core gameplay loops, can yield a steady stream of in-app rewards.
- Utilizing In-App Promotions: Apps often run promotions, offering discounts on in-app purchases or special rewards. Staying updated on these deals and actively participating in them can boost your in-app progress and enjoyment.
